Left Lane: Vince Fourcade Runs 6.711/211.89, Now #1
Right Lane: Ara Arslanian No Time, Now #2

Weather conditions: air temperature 71 degrees, relative humidity 40 percent, barometer 29.77 inches, adjusted altitude 1,128 feet, track temperature 107 degrees.
Arslanian broke on the burnout. Fourcade had a lot of tire shake, but drove through it.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Left Lane: Matt Scranton Runs 6.634/214.86, Now #1

Scranton with a real nice looking pass, straight down the groove.

--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Left Lane: Brad Personett Runs 14.454/90.10, Now #4
Right Lane: Matt Hartford Runs 6.754/201.79, Now #3

Personett really bogged right off the line and coasted on through the 1320. Hartford with a good clean pass.

Round 2 Qualifying...

1. Vince Fourcade 6.585 @ 212.03
2. Matt Scranton 6.634 @ 214.86
3. Matt Hartford 6.754 @ 201.79
4. Brad Personett 7.034 @ 213.57
5. Ara Arslanian 16.267 @ 79.67

Steph is there but broke another motor... they said he trailed oil from the burnout to the line...
